Board of Directors
Girish Ramdas
Girish Ramdas is the Co-founder and CEO of Magzter, a New York based startup that has been making waves in the global digital publishing business. Since its inception in 2011, Magzter has crossed 88 million downloads from more than 150+ countries with 1000s of magazines, newspapers and books from more than 4,500 publishers worldwide. He has more than 28 years of experience in cross-platform publishing, including print, mobile, and Web development. During this period, he has co-founded and run three successful start-up businesses. He has enabled magazine companies to go digital and helps them monetize their content across the digital world. Girish's deep industry experience in online, mobile and publishing ecosystems has made him an expert in acquisition, marketing and monetizing digital content across platforms globally. In 2024, Magzter was acquired by VerSe Innovation and he continues as the CEO helping to grow the business even further into the future.
He was voted the CIOL Technology Person of the Year for 2012 for his contribution to the global digital publishing business. He was invited to speak at the prestigious World Magazine Congress in Rome in 2013 to address the world publishers on digital publishing and its future. He was awarded the TiE Innovative Entrepreneur of the Year award for 2013 and was listed for the second time in the Fortune magazine's 40 under 40 list of global Indian Entrepreneurs. Magzter has been awarded the TiE “Billion dollar baby” award in 2014. Magzter also won the Best News & Magazine App Award by Global Mobile App Summit & Awards (GMASA) in 2017.
Prior to Magzter, he was the President of Dot Com Infoway (DCI) and Galatta Media. His duties included strategic marketing, partnership development, and monetizing content globally. DCI grew from a small team of 3 in 2000 to 300 by 2011 and was dealing with web, software and app development for clients globally.
In 2000, Girish also co-founded South India's largest entertainment portal www.galatta.com and published South India's first English language movie magazine in 2007 both of which continue to grow exponentially based on the strong foundation set by Girish during his tenure there.
Girish Ramdas was a State Rank holder in academics from Don Bosco Higher Secondary School, Chennai and holds an Engineering degree from the College of Engineering, Guindy, Anna University, Chennai.

Vijayakumar Radhakrishnan
Vijay is the Co-founder & President of Magzter Inc.
Vijay entered the IT and media world as the Founder & CEO of NTS, an IT services company offering integrated engineering solutions; design and development engineering, product testing, standards compliance and project management services, to global clients.
NTS merged with Dot Com Infoway (DCI) in June 2005 and Vijay became the Chief Technology Officer of DCI. As CTO, he managed the IT team; monitoring small to large integrated projects, architecture for complex web, mobile and systems applications and executing internal IT audits for compliance with industry-expected standards. He also served as Chairman of SEPG for the CMMI process.
In June 2008, Vijay initiated the Mobile Application Development and Marketing wing of Dot Com Infoway, called DCI Mobile Studios; a leading mobile application developer in India; creating and marketing mobile apps for iPhone/iPad, Android & BlackBerry. DCI Mobile Studios has numerous successful, user-favorite apps under its belt, having developed and marketed business utility apps, entertainment apps, gaming apps, movie-related apps and eBook apps to name a few.
In 2011, with a vision to impact the publishing industry with the growing mobile/tablet, Vijay co-founded Magzter Inc, currently the world's fastest growing digitalnewsstand and Asia's largest newsstand.
Endowed with a keen business intellect, Vijay has traveled all over the world dealing with C-level executives and clients for the past 15 years. His experience in IT and the media industry spans over 14 years.
Vijayakumar Radhakrishnan holds a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science from Madras University and a Master's degree in Management from the Birla Institute of Technology and Sciences, Pilani, India. Rajesh Raju
Mr. Rajesh Raju - Kalaari Capital Partners.
Rajesh is a Managing Director at IndoUS Venture Partners (IUVP). Rajesh brings over 10 years of financial services and investment leadership experience across technology, consumer services, and the media and entertainment sectors. Before joining IUVP, he spent nearly five years as an Investment Director at Peepul Capital, an early entrant into India's burgeoning private equity space. He helped lead the firm's foray into the consumer services sector, which led to some marquee investments in the retail segment. He led the entire lifecycle of sourcing to exit in MedPlus Health Services, one of the notable transactions in the Indian retail sector. He is often sought out to share his experiences and expertise in the retail sector and has participated in various forums, conferences and panels. He also led Peepul Capital's investments in the technology sector. He enjoys partnering with budding entrepreneurs to build companies and has also had experience working with troubled companies in their turnaround efforts.
In addition to his India investing experience, Rajesh has six years of experience in investment banking, equity research and private equity in the U.S. at Merrill Lynch, Robert W. Baird & Co., and SilverYoung Partners respectively. He has eight additional years of operating experience in the technology sector, including roles that span strategic alliances, sales and marketing strategies, engineering, and M&A through his service at Sybase Inc.
Rajesh earned a Mechanical Engineering degree from BITS-Pilani, India, a Master's degree in Industrial Engineering from Marquette University, USA and an MBA with Honors from the University of Chicago (Booth School of Business). He heads the Booth alumni chapter in Hyderabad and he is a part of Booth's India Alumni Club leadership team. He is a charter member of TiE Hyderabad and a founding member of E&Y's Hyderabad CFO Forum. Michele Chong
Ms Michele Chong is Vice President of Mergers and Acquisitions at Cuscaden Peak Investments. She is a mergers and acquisitions specialist with over 20 years of buy-side and sell-side investment experience across the Asia Pacific region at several SGX listed companies. In her current role, she is responsible for driving the M&A initiatives for the group through expansion into the property, aged care and digital sectors, as well as capital recycling and divestments of non-core businesses.
Apart from Magzter, Michele has served on the boards of various subsidiaries and associate companies of Cuscaden Peak Investments. Current and past directorships include Constellar Holdings (events), The Seletar Mall, Invest Learning (education), Japan Aged Care, Straits Capital Investments (corporate venture arm), Kyosei Ventures, ClickTRUE (digital marketing consulting group), and Quotz Taiwan (online car auction platform).
Michele holds a Bachelor of Accountancy (Honours) and a minor in Banking & Finance from Nanyang Technological University. She is a member of Mensa Singapore.
